Zhang Yining
Zhang Yining is a retired Chinese table tennis player, widely regarded as one of the greatest female players in the history of the sport. Born on October 5, 1981, she achieved remarkable success throughout her career, winning multiple Olympic gold medals and World Championships. Known for her incredible technique and mental toughness, Zhang dominated women's table tennis in the early 2000s, often being a key figure in China's national team. After retiring from professional play, she has remained involved in the sport, contributing to its development and inspiring future generations of players.
